  • Patent number: 4778906
    Abstract: A process for preparing a zinc dialkyldithiophosphate which comprises reacting phosphorus pentasulfide with an aliphatic monohydric alcohol in the presence of a hydrocarbyl polyol followed by a reaction with a basic zinc salt to produce a stabilized zinc dialkyldithiophosphate is provided.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 28, 1986
    Date of Patent: October 18, 1988
    Assignee: Texaco Inc.
    Inventors: Doris Love, Carmen M. Cusano, Joseph B. Biasotti, Harold S. Magaha
  • Patent number: 4647389
    Abstract: A lubricating oil composition containing a product prepared by reacting a natural oil with a (C.sub.2 -C.sub.10) hydroxy acid and a polyamine whereby the lubricating oil is improved in anti-friction and other properties.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 19, 1985
    Date of Patent: March 3, 1987
    Assignee: Texaco Inc.
    Inventors: Thomas J. Karol, Harold S. Magaha, Raymond C. Schlicht
  • Patent number: 4554086
    Abstract: Lubricating oils of improved wear resistance and dispersancy are prepared containing borate esters of hydrocarbyl-substituted mono- and bis-succinimides containing polyamine chain linked hydroxyacyl groups.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 26, 1984
    Date of Patent: November 19, 1985
    Assignee: Texaco Inc.
    Inventors: Thomas J. Karol, Harold S. Magaha
  • Patent number: 4482464
    Abstract: A hydrocarbyl-substituted mono- and bis-succinimide having polyamine chain linked hydroxyacyl radicals represented by the formula: ##STR1## in which R is a hydrocarbyl radical having from about 8 to 400 carbon atoms, X is a divalent alkylene or secondary hydroxy-substituted alkylene radical having from 2 to 3 carbon atoms, A is hydrogen or a hydroxyacyl radical from the group consisting of glycolyl, lactyl, 2-hydroxymethyl propionyl and 2,2'-bis-hydroxymethyl propionyl radicals and in which at least 30 percent of said radicals represented by A are said hydroxyacyl radicals, x is a number from 1 to 6, and R' is a radical selected from the group consisting of --NH.sub.2, --NHA, or a hydrocarbyl substituted succinyl radical having the formula: ##STR2## in which R and A have the values noted above, and a hydrocarbon oil composition containing same are provided.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: February 14, 1983
    Date of Patent: November 13, 1984
    Assignee: Texaco Inc.
    Inventors: Thomas J. Karol, Raymond C. Schlicht, Harold S. Magaha
